Abstract
The invention relates to an adjustable high-pressure micro-resistance slow closing check valve for an ultradeep coal mine, which comprises a valve body, wherein a valve seat on the flow channel of the valve body is provided with a valve clack. The innovative points of the check valve lie in that: a cushion cylinder is arranged in the valve body; the axis of the cushion cylinder coincides with that of the valve clack; the piston of the cushion cylinder is connected and fixed with the valve clack; and the rod cavity of the cushion cylinder is communicated with a rod-free cavity of the cushion cylinder through a bypass pipe. A throttling valve positioned outside the valve body is arranged in the bypass pipe. The check valve has the advantages that: when the pressure on the inlet side of the flow channel of the valve body is lower than that on the outlet side, the valve clack closes slowly under the action of self gravity, spring or other factors, with the piston connected with the valve clack moving slowly in the cushion cylinder when the clack closes; therefore, water hammer is prevented so as not to damage the valve of the pipe. The throttling valve positioned outside the valve body is arranged in the bypass pipe of the cushion cylinder to regulate the flow of the bypass pipe, so the control over the closing speed of the piston and the valve clack is realized.

Background technique
Safety check claims one-way valve or check valve again, and its effect is to prevent that the medium in the pipeline from flowing backwards.Working principle is that the flap of safety check is opened under fluid pressure action, and fluid flows to outlet side from suction side.When suction side pressure was lower than outlet side, flap was closed under factor effects such as fluid pressure difference, gravity own automatically in case the fluid stopping body flows backwards.By traditional safety check is quick non-return, rapider when promptly flap is closed, and when this kind safety check being installed on the pressure duct in super dark colliery, safety check flap quick-make meeting causes and occurs water hammer in the high pressure pipe line, easily causes the damage of pressure duct valve.
